What Are Bifold Doors?
Bifold doors, likewise understood as accordion doors, are a series of panels that are hinged together to create a folding style. These flexible doors can be utilized in numerous applications, including:
Exterior Patio Doors: Connecting indoor and outdoor spaces.Interior Room Dividers: Separating rooms while still permitting light to stream through.Closet Doors: Providing a modern-day alternative to standard sliding or hinged doors.Advantages of Bifold DoorsSpace Efficiency: Bifold doors stack nicely to one side, optimizing readily available space.Natural Light: These doors enable adequate daytime, lowering the requirement for artificial lighting.Improved Aesthetics: Bifold doors include a contemporary touch to any home.Seamless Indoor-Outdoor Living: Ideal for outdoor patios or decks, they produce a harmonious shift between areas.Why Hire Licensed Bifold Door Contractors?
Hiring licensed contractors for your bifold door installation is important for a number of factors:
1. Quality control
Licensed contractors typically have actually gone through appropriate training and certifications. They have a proven track record of adhering to industry requirements and local structure codes, guaranteeing a high-quality installation.
2. Insurance Coverage
Licensed contractors typically have liability insurance coverage, securing property owners in case of mishaps during the installation process. It conserves you from potential liabilities that might emerge throughout or after the installation.
3. Warranties and Guarantees
Many licensed contractors provide warranties on their work, making sure that any issues developing post-installation are promptly dealt with. This added guarantee supplies assurance to homeowners.
4. Competence and Experience
Licensed bifold door contractors have specialized skills and knowledge. Their experience allows them to handle unforeseen difficulties that may emerge throughout the installation procedure, guaranteeing efficiency and precision.
Choosing the Right Contractor
Finding the right specialist for your bifold door installation involves a number of steps. Here's a process you can follow:
1. ResearchRequest for Recommendations: Seek opinions from buddies, family, or neighbors who have just recently installed bifold doors.Online Reviews and Ratings: Check platforms like Google, Yelp, or Angie's List for specialist evaluations.2. Interview CandidatesExperience: Inquire about their experience with bifold door installations.Portfolio: Request examples of previous work to gauge their style and quality.3. Verify Licensing and InsuranceLicense Check: Confirm that the specialist holds a legitimate state license.Insurance coverage Verification: Ensure they are insured for liability and employees' compensation.4. Get Multiple Quotes
Gather quotes from a minimum of 3 contractors to compare rates, services provided, and project timelines. This enables you to recognize the best worth for your job.
5. Finalize an Agreement
As soon as you've picked a professional, draft a written contract detailing the scope of work, payment schedules, and anticipated timelines. This secures both parties throughout the task.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How long does it take to set up bifold doors?
The installation time for bifold doors usually varies from a couple of hours to a couple of days, depending on the intricacy of the task and the number of doors being set up.
2. Are bifold doors energy-efficient?
Yes, contemporary bifold doors frequently feature energy-efficient glazing choices that assist preserve indoor temperature levels and minimize energy costs.
3. Do bifold doors need maintenance?
Routine maintenance is essential for ideal efficiency. House owners should regularly look for any misalignments, tidy the tracks, and examine the seals and hinges.
4. What are the expenses related to bifold door installation?
Costs can vary significantly based on the type of bifold doors, materials utilized, labor charges, and extra functions. On average, house owners can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000 for installation.
5. Can bifold doors be set up in existing structures?
Yes, bifold doors can be installed in existing structures, although modifications to the entrance size or layout may be necessary to accommodate them.
